Tracing Smriti Mandhana’s journey to the top with a record 18 centuries

When Smriti Mandhana scored her 18th international century against Hong Kong at the Women’s T20 Asia Cup in Dubai on Thursday (September 3, 2026) — in just 57 balls — she had set a new record for scoring the highest number of centuries in women’s international cricket across all formats.
